Conquering Bad Credit: Securing A Dream Home Loan

Building a dream home is a aspiration that many people share. However, bad credit can often stand as a considerable obstacle in the path to mortgage approval. Just despair, though! Even with less-than-perfect credit, you can find strategies to improve your chances of securing the home loan that you deserve.

One key step is to review your credit report. Obtain a copy from each of the three major credit bureaus and meticulously review it for any errors or inaccuracies. Address any concerns you find, as this can positively impact your credit score over time. Furthermore, consider working with a reputable credit counselor who may help you develop a plan to enhance your creditworthiness.

Another, explore alternative loan options that are tailored for borrowers with bad credit. These may include government-backed loans, such as FHA or VA loans, which often have more flexible lending requirements. Furthermore, shop around and compare interest rates and terms from multiple lenders to find the best possible deal.

While managing bad credit takes time and effort, it's certainly possible. By taking proactive steps and exploring your options, you can enhance your chances of securing that dream home loan and make your homeownership dreams a reality.

Unlocking Homeownership with Non-Bank Lending Solutions

For numerous aspiring homeowners, the traditional mortgage process can feel like an insurmountable obstacle. Traditional lending guidelines often leave borrowers feeling defeated, particularly those with unique credit histories or financial situations. Fortunately, a growing alternative is transforming the homeownership landscape: non-bank lending solutions. These types of lenders offer alternative mortgage options that are designed to serve a wider range of borrowers, making the dream of homeownership more accessible for people who may have historically been excluded from more info traditional lending.

Non-bank lenders often prioritize a more holistic approach, considering factors beyond just credit scores and debt-to-income ratios. These lenders may look at details such as employment history, income stability, and even assets to gauge a borrower's ability to repay a loan. This expands possibilities for borrowers who have faced challenges in obtaining financing from traditional lenders.

  • Consequently, non-bank lending solutions are becoming increasingly popular among new homebuyers, those with self-employment income streams, and borrowers who possess credit challenges.
  • Additionally, non-bank lenders often offer quicker turnaround rates, which can be a significant advantage for enthusiastic homebuyers in a competitive market.
